NAHARLAGUN, Feb 2:  In a simple yet impressive event, the induction ceremony of the 3rd batch of MBBS students was held today here at the Tomo Riba Institute of Health & Medical Sciences (TRIHMS).
A total of 50 students comprising 30 girls and 20 boys have taken admission and the batch has a pan-India character as students from different states like Kerala, UP, Bihar, Rajasthan and West Bengal have chosen TRIHMS as their preferred institute. During the event, TRIHMS Director Dr Moji Jini, Dean and Principal Dr S Bhattacharya, CMS Dr Hage Ambing, DMS Dr Tawsik and senior faculties shared their experiences and gave advice to the new batch. The Director while highlighting the history behind the birth of the first and only medical college of Arunachal Pradesh, reminded the budding doctors about the responsibilities and obligations they have to shoulder while serving society. He urged them to inculcate knowledge, ethics and wisdom to become good doctors and better human beings.
The students and faculties were tested with RT PCR prior to the function and all of them tested negative. The classes for the new batch will commence from February 3.
